Mass Senior Care Kicks Off FY 2021 Budget Advocacy Campaign at the State House

Over 100 members of the nursing facility community including residents, staff and service vendors took to the State House on January 28th to kick off Mass Senior Care’s FY 2021 Budget Advocacy Campaign to urge legislators to support funding for quality nursing home care.

2020 Age-Friendly Health Systems Action Community: An Invitation to Join

Thumbnail

IHI is offering the sixth Age-Friendly Health System Action Community this spring. This is an opportunity for teams from different health systems to accelerate adoption of the 4Ms in a largely virtual community. As part of the post-acute care communities, nursing homes have been invited to participate in these Action Communities.
